What furniture delivery costs in Omaha, NE (2026)

Furniture delivery cost in Omaha, by jobThreshold delivery$45–$90Room-of-choice delivery$90–$230White-glove delivery$140–$330White-glove delivery with assembly$180–$370Marketplace furniture pickup$85–$200mastersguild.ioTypical range, USD, 2026 estimate
Typical furniture delivery prices in Omaha, NE (USD, 2026) — low to high per job
JobTypical range (USD)Unit
Threshold delivery$45–$90per job
Room-of-choice delivery$90–$230per job
White-glove delivery$140–$330per job
White-glove delivery with assembly$180–$370per job
Marketplace furniture pickup$85–$200per job

Estimates: typical US ranges adjusted for Omaha's regional price level (about 8% below the national average; BEA RPP 2024 all items, MSA). Get two or three quotes for your exact job.

What's different about furniture delivery in Omaha

Furniture delivery in Omaha needs a clear plan for access, timing, and item handling. In Aksarben Village, Benson, and Dundee, provide the pickup and delivery distance, item size and weight, and any stairs or elevator access so the delivery can be scoped correctly. Omaha’s NOAA normals include a 24.4°F January average, 27.1 inches of snow, and 31.86 inches of annual precipitation; winter conditions make it sensible to confirm exterior access and protect furniture during handling.

Best time to book in Omaha

Book before late August; student moves and month-end demand reduce availability. Peak demand: August. Typical job length: 1-3 hours.

DIY or pro? DIY suits small items with a helper; hire movers for heavy pieces, stairs, or tight access.
